Sourcing guidance for Uncured Rubber Separating Machine
What are the key technical specifications to consider when selecting an Uncured Rubber Separating Machine?
When evaluating these machines, prioritize motor power (typically 5.5kW to 11kW) and blade material, as high-carbon steel or alloy blades ensure clean separation without sticking. Check the processing width (standard ranges are 600mm to 1000mm) and the adjustable gap range for rollers to accommodate different rubber thicknesses. Ensure the machine features a variable frequency drive (VFD) for precise speed control, which is critical for handling various rubber compounds with different tackiness levels.
How do I ensure the machine meets safety and compliance standards for industrial use?
For international trade, verify that the equipment carries the CE Marking (for EU markets) or meets OSHA standards (for US markets). Essential safety features must include emergency stop buttons, protective shielding over moving parts, and automatic power-off sensors if the safety gate is opened. Request an ISO 9001 certification from the manufacturer to ensure consistent production quality and mechanical reliability.
What are the primary usage scenarios and functional requirements for this equipment?
These machines are primarily used in tire retreading plants, rubber recycling facilities, and conveyor belt manufacturing. The core function is to separate uncured rubber from fabric or steel cords. Look for machines that offer high separation purity (above 95%) to maximize material recovery value and reduce waste. If you are processing scrap tires, ensure the machine is specifically designed for heavy-duty industrial throughput.
How can I evaluate the economic feasibility and ROI of this purchase?
Calculate the Total Cost of Ownership (TCO) by factoring in the initial price, energy consumption (kWh per ton of material), and the cost of consumable parts like blades and rollers. A high-efficiency machine can reduce labor costs by up to 60% compared to manual separation. Cross-Border Procurement & Risk Management for Heavy Machinery
What are the common risks when importing heavy rubber machinery and how can they be mitigated?
The primary risks include damage during maritime transit and non-conformity with technical specs. Mitigate these by requiring seaworthy vacuum packaging and moisture-proof wrapping. Always hire a third-party inspection agency (like SGS or Intertek) to perform a pre-shipment inspection (PSI) to verify the machine's operation and dimensions before the final balance payment is made.
What strategies should be used when negotiating with Chinese suppliers?
Focus on after-sales support and spare parts rather than just the lowest price. Negotiate for a 1-2 year supply of wearing parts (blades, belts) to be included in the initial price. Request installation videos and remote technical support as part of the contract. What are the logistics and shipping precautions for this specific product?
Due to the weight and volume, these machines are usually shipped via FCL (Full Container Load) or Flat Rack containers. Ensure the supplier provides a detailed packing list and uses heavy-duty wooden crates (IPPC certified). Clarify the Incoterms clearly; CIF (Cost, Insurance, and Freight) is convenient for beginners, but FOB (Free On Board) gives you more control over the shipping costs and the choice of freight forwarder.
